How much do remote rn residency j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 3, 2026, the average hourly pay for remote rn residency in the United States is $37.48,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$25.72 and $42.07 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Remote RN Resident,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Remote RN Resident, you need a solid nursing education, active RN licensure, and foundational clinical skills. Familiarity with telehealth platforms, electronic health records (EHRs), and remote patient monitoring tools is typically required. Strong communication, self-motivation, and adaptability help residents excel when collaborating virtually and supporting patients remotely. These skills ensure effective patient care, smooth workflow, and successful integration into remote healthcare teams.

What are some common challenges new nurses face during a Remote RN Residency, and how are they supported?

New nurses in a Remote RN Residency often encounter challenges such as adapting to telehealth technologies, managing patient care without in-person contact, and building confidence in remote clinical decision-making. To support these challenges, residency programs typically provide structured mentorship, regular virtual check-ins with experienced preceptors, and access to online educational resources. Collaboration with interdisciplinary teams via digital platforms is encouraged, ensuring new nurses have the guidance and feedback they need to develop their skills and succeed in a remote healthcare environment.

What is a Remote RN Residency?

A Remote RN Residency is a structured program designed for newly graduated registered nurses (RNs) to transition into clinical practice while working remotely, often in telehealth or virtual care settings. These residencies provide mentorship, training, and supervised experience to help new nurses build confidence and competence in their roles, despite not being physically present in a traditional healthcare setting. The programs typically combine online coursework, virtual simulations, and remote preceptorship to ensure that residents receive comprehensive education and support. Remote RN Residency programs are especially valuable for those interested in telemedicine, case management, or other remote nursing positions.
